Investigation of University Students' Views on Online Education

Synopsis

Any crisis situation in a country directly or indirectly affects the education process. When natural disasters such as earthquakes, tsunamis, floods, wars and epidemics occur, students' right to education is threatened. After the major earthquakes in Turkey on February 6, teaching activities in higher education were compulsorily continued online for the second time after the pandemic. The aim of this study is to determine the views of biology, physics, chemistry and mathematics university students towards online education according to the variables of gender, department, grade level, the tool used to follow the courses and the type of internet connection. The study group of the research, which was conducted in the survey model, consisted of 114 students, 81 of whom were female and 33 of whom were male, studying in the relevant departments in the faculty of education of a state university in Istanbul. The online education evaluation scale used to collect university students' opinions about online education is a 3-factor scale consisting of 16 items. The scale consists of attitude towards online education, learning - teaching process in online education and measurement - evaluation process in online education sub-dimensions. The data were analyzed with SPSS program. The internal reliability of the data collected in the study was calculated as .93 with Cronbach's alpha. According to the findings, it was determined that university students' attitudes towards online education were 2.29 (low), their perception levels towards the learning-teaching process in online education were 3.40 (medium) and their opinions on the measurement and evaluation process in online education were 2.96 (low). In addition, while the opinions of university students did not differ according to gender, department, grade level, the tool used to follow the courses and the type of internet connection, a significant difference was observed in the learning-teaching process dimension in online education according to the type of internet connection variable and in the attitude towards online education dimension according to the grade level.
